Alan Hourihane
74c759d20b
some more
2001-04-30 17:11:39 +00:00
Alan Hourihane
d8e2b6fdc9
start whacking the gamma driver for the *bsd's to test other parts of the
...
drm compilation.
2001-04-30 16:45:10 +00:00
Alan Hourihane
edccd2ede0
merge trunk
2001-04-30 16:19:22 +00:00
Alan Hourihane
47c5631735
bring in trunk & a few more cleanups
2001-04-30 15:16:37 +00:00
Alan Hourihane
7b7fbe2257
more of the same
2001-04-30 14:45:34 +00:00
Alan Hourihane
f982e046e7
fix some return values
2001-04-30 14:26:55 +00:00
Alan Hourihane
02892f28f4
missed some from that last template commit
2001-04-30 14:06:01 +00:00
Alan Hourihane
1f28c62cf5
template some stuff
2001-04-30 14:01:38 +00:00
Alan Hourihane
b2f4138ac6
few more warning fixes
2001-04-30 13:54:09 +00:00
Alan Hourihane
b9c6426369
fix warnings
2001-04-30 13:41:28 +00:00
Alan Hourihane
3a1e399a64
tdfx module now builds, but warnings and full check up still needed.
2001-04-30 13:24:28 +00:00
Alan Hourihane
a54832fca8
checkpoint.
2001-04-30 12:47:13 +00:00
Alan Hourihane
e7b288b1e2
another lot.
2001-04-30 11:10:16 +00:00
Alan Hourihane
b400771bea
a few more before nipping to the pub.
2001-04-27 16:56:13 +00:00
Alan Hourihane
87746727ca
first pass at separating copy_to/from_user
2001-04-27 16:15:46 +00:00
Alan Hourihane
66241bc965
get to a sane starting point for copy_to/from_user cleanup
2001-04-27 12:03:27 +00:00
Alan Hourihane
b9cb2e1fdc
more OS dependency separation
2001-04-27 10:16:26 +00:00
Alan Hourihane
eb2501e637
more.......
2001-04-26 16:29:28 +00:00
Alan Hourihane
0cff81e0cd
more...
2001-04-26 13:12:41 +00:00
Alan Hourihane
5743424169
more of the same
2001-04-26 11:02:49 +00:00
Alan Hourihane
2020bf40f2
more compile fixes
2001-04-26 10:15:26 +00:00
Alan Hourihane
144f517d31
fix a typo
2001-04-26 10:02:48 +00:00
Alan Hourihane
6b97e1558b
break out some more OS dependencies
2001-04-26 09:40:32 +00:00
Alan Hourihane
eea47cf7ae
first attacked file
2001-04-25 15:12:57 +00:00
Alan Hourihane
60e0b680f7
more OS definitions
2001-04-25 15:09:21 +00:00
Alan Hourihane
96fc334b6f
start some of the OS dependencies
2001-04-25 14:20:17 +00:00
Alan Hourihane
f619013748
some initial changes for FreeBSD
2001-04-25 12:09:04 +00:00
David Dawes
1759c16ab9
Import -f XFree86 4.0.99.2
2001-04-09 16:27:54 +00:00
Alan Hourihane
2bd9bf98c7
Handle drivers that don't have __HAVE_SG defined.
2001-04-06 08:39:02 +00:00
Kevin E Martin
5d6ddbca26
Merged ati-pcigart-1-0-0
2001-04-05 22:16:12 +00:00
Alan Hourihane
a15b9dec3c
include 2.4.2
2001-04-03 08:01:00 +00:00
Alan Hourihane
4259e5e617
make 2.4.2 -> 2.4.3 change conditional. works with older than 2.4.3 kernels
...
again.
2001-04-03 07:50:30 +00:00
Gareth Hughes
62d4931529
Update radeon DRM to v1.1.0 (texture upload changes).
2001-04-02 01:17:18 +00:00
Alan Hourihane
e407c2f5a6
merge in 2.4.3 kernel change.
2001-03-30 13:32:39 +00:00
Gareth Hughes
92b0aaa6fe
- Fix MGA header info.
...
- Update date strings.
- Fix MGA hangs (undocumented side effects of DWGSYNC).
- Remove idle before ILOAD??? Seems fine with the above fix.
2001-03-21 13:10:27 +00:00
David Dawes
0e5b8d77cf
Import of XFree86 4.0.99.1
2001-03-19 17:45:52 +00:00
Gareth Hughes
b42ff4f660
Update version, date stamp.
2001-03-19 12:16:24 +00:00
Gareth Hughes
9914f4cf60
Remove PRIMPTR completely.
2001-03-19 12:04:12 +00:00
Gareth Hughes
f2ad4d9beb
__REALLY_HAVE_MTRR, vmalloc_32 fixes from Jeff Wiedemeier.
2001-03-18 23:54:41 +00:00
Kevin E Martin
74e19a4018
Merged sarea-1-0-0
2001-03-14 22:22:50 +00:00
Gareth Hughes
134aecdeed
Fix ring space calculations, tests. Based on patch by Bruce Stockwell.
2001-03-08 00:21:33 +00:00
Gareth Hughes
8c511c60ec
Change error message to debug message when client dies while holding the
...
lock. Should prevent bug reports about this, but you never know...
2001-03-07 15:06:57 +00:00
Alan Hourihane
07f761bfae
surround agp calls in drm_memory with __REALLY_HAVE_AGP instead of
...
CONFIG_... remove include for agpsupport in tdfx_drv.c - not needed.
2001-03-07 08:53:15 +00:00
Gareth Hughes
3a74d3a371
Merge tdfx-3-1-0 branch.
2001-03-06 04:37:37 +00:00
Alan Hourihane
971c2f8ad5
allow dristat to find out whether AGP is write-combined or not.
2001-03-05 16:02:40 +00:00
Alan Hourihane
d1774bb44c
fix that last patch to initialize the MTRR when AGP available.
2001-03-05 15:52:11 +00:00
Alan Hourihane
8d3f3f4f9b
Don't try and setup the MTRR for AGP when AGP not available. Check
...
dev->agp, when agp_acquire called, and..... Uncomment MUST_HAVE_AGP
around agp_* calls, so that support for both agp/pci can happen in a
single kernel driver.
2001-03-04 19:19:20 +00:00
Rik Faith
c4a247d262
Add Linux 2.2.x support for stubs
2001-02-21 16:06:10 +00:00
Gareth Hughes
01a14789ed
- Clean up the way customization of the templates is done.
...
- Fix old-style DMA for gamma driver (please test).
- Pull out IRQ handling into drm_dma.h (please test on i810, gamma).
- Lots of general cleanups, remove compiler warnings etc.
2001-02-16 05:24:06 +00:00
Keith Whitwell
1d30ac1140
Added missing include "drm_lists.h".
...
i810 now working fine with new kernel module.
2001-02-15 16:31:11 +00:00